Authentic Engagement: A Community That Values Quality

One of the first things you’ll notice about REDnote is the authenticity and connection it fosters. Unlike TikTok, where viral trends dominate, REDnote shines as a platform where creators can share meaningful stories and connect with audiences who truly care.

Why It Matters

  • Over 68% of REDnote users are women, actively engaging with lifestyle content such as beauty, travel, and wellness.
  • The platform prioritizes high-quality, thoughtful content, making it perfect for creators who want to take a break from the high-speed TikTok trends and focus on crafting impactful posts.

Monetization Made Simple: Turn Influence Into Income

While TikTok’s monetization often relies on ads and sponsorship deals, REDnote offers creators a more direct and sustainable approach to earning.

Why Creators Love It

  • REDnote integrates e-commerce tools directly into the platform, allowing you to tag products and earn commissions without relying on third parties.
  • This seamless monetization is ideal for creators who share lifestyle content, like product reviews, travel guides, or skincare routines.

Creative Freedom: Share More Than Just Videos

TikTok’s short-form videos are fun, but they can feel limiting. REDnote, on the other hand, gives you the tools to share stories your way.

What You Can Do

  • Post carousel-style photos to highlight your travel adventures, complete with detailed captions and tips.
  • Create long-form beauty tutorials, combining text and visuals for an immersive experience.
  • Publish guides and collections that showcase your expertise in a visually appealing way.

This flexibility means you’re not confined to one format—your content can evolve as your creative journey does.

Expand Your Reach: A Gateway to Global and Niche Communities

While TikTok excels in global reach, REDnote opens doors to two unique audiences: the fast-growing English-speaking user base and the massive Chinese market.

Why It’s a Game-Changer

  • With its stronghold in China and rising popularity among U.S. creators, REDnote offers unparalleled opportunities to connect with diverse audiences.
  • The platform’s niche communities make it easier to find followers who resonate with your content, leading to more meaningful engagement.
